In addition to replacing your old appliances with more energy efficient ones, another way of making your commercial building more energy efficient is to install new, high-efficiency windows. New, energy efficient windows save you money by reducing the amount of heat lost through the windows and they also keep out more of the heat than older windows. In addition, since they don't let as much heat through, you can generally spend less money on your HVAC system. This can ultimately reduce your heating and cooling costs by several thousand dollars. If you want to know how to make a commercial building more energy-efficient, installing new windows is a very good start.
